It was a new beginning for Kano Chapter of the Nigeria Union of Journalists (NUJ), weekend as Sulaiman Abdullahi Dederi leads young Turks in a historic change of guard in the ancient city of Kano.

The swearing in ceremony attracted top flight NUJ chieftains, as huge, but quality crowd of orderly members of the 4th estate of the Ream were at hand at the famous Press centre in Kano to add colour to the occasion.

Other idealistic individuals that took Oath of office alongside Mr. Dederi as Chairman, include Mustapha Gambo of the Pyramid Fm Radio, Vice Chairman, Ace Sports writer, and immediate past SWAN Secretary, Abubakar Shehu Kwaru, Secretary, while Hajiya Hauwa Zaharaddeen of Radio Kano was sworn in as Assistant Secretary.

Nura Bala Ajingi, Treasurer, Abdullahi Hassan (Financial Secretary) and Salisu Kasim (Auditor).

In his inaugural address, Suleiman Abdullahi Dederi, pledged to prioritizes professionalism, and as well enhance members welfare.

Mr Dederi said “As we embark on this new chapter, I am committed to upholding the highest standards of journalism, fostering a culture of integrity, and advocating for the rights and welfare of all journalists in Kano State.

“I must acknowledge the exemplary efforts of the outgoing executive. Their dedication and hard work have laid a solid foundation upon which we will continue to build,” he said.

He further commended the immediate past leadership of the NUJ for their inclusiveness and open door policy that helped in great measures knitted the union.

The outgoing chairman, Comrade Abbas Ibrahim, tasked the new Executives to propel the NUJ Kano chapter to the next level.
